The ruling by the Supreme Court gives not only business but unions and non-profits more power to spend freely in federal elections.
In the majority 5-4 decision, Justice Kennedy wrote, "When government seeks to use its full power, including the criminal law to command where a person may get his or her information or what distrusted source he or she may not hear, it uses censorship to control thought." "The First Amendment confirms the freedom to think for ourselves."
